description Product Description

Used as an intermediate in organic synthesis, particularly in the production of pharmaceuticals and agrochemicals. It serves as a building block for the preparation of various amine derivatives due to its reactivity in alkylation and acylation reactions. Employed in the synthesis of dyes and rubber chemicals, contributing to vulcanization acceleration in rubber manufacturing. Acts as a corrosion inhibitor in industrial formulations and is utilized in the development of specialty surfactants and lubricant additives. Its derivative compounds find use in the manufacture of certain local anesthetics and biologically active molecules.
